For this post, I wanted to share some of my favorite dates as well as dates that I plan on having so that you can find creative ways to bond with your significant other:

1. Disneyland (It may not be the most inexpensive date, but you can splurge just a couple times a year, because, hello! It's the happiest place on earth! And who better to be with than the person you hold nearest and dearest.)

2. Apple Farm (They're usually located somewhere rustic and distant from the world so you can withdraw from and focus on each other while munching on some yummy apple goods.)

3. Forest/Mountains (If you're up for a cozy escape, nothing says it better than a hike where you might find the perfect scenic spot that you can admire together.)

4. Pumpkin Patch (While they tend to be crowded, they're a fun way to snap a shot for your Christmas cards... and you can snuggle up and share a tasty slice of pie!)

5. Fancy Movie (We've all been on those standard movie dates and they're fun, so we keep having them, but for an exclusive night out, try hitting up a high end movie theater with reclining seats and a personal server to really turn up the mood. I've been to some that only cost $1-3 more than regular tickets!)

6.Night Under the Stars (Grab the pickup, stuff some pillows, blankets & snacks in the back seat and drive off into the rural dessert or mountains to catch a glimpse of nature's spectacular night show.)

7. Picnic In a Garden (Depending on where you live, there are some lovely gardens where you can pack lunch and sit among beautiful blooms for a classic romantic setting. My favorite place is the Huntington Gardens in Pasadena, CA.)

8. Dinner & Show (For an upscale combination, try a dining and show option! There are places that offer live musical performances with your meal so you can eat and stay entertained. A local option is the Candlelight Pavilion in Claremont, CA.)

9. Surf and Turf (Hit the beach in the evening and pack along a casual dress for a day at the beach, an evening with a beautiful sunset, and a dinner at a local hotspot for a laid back and special day.) 

10. Wine Tasting (If you're in for a little road trip, you can find your way to a vineyard where you can enjoy a fine drink- or few- and a gorgeous view to soak in the memories and company.)
